Iam a PAYG customer and been meaning to setup the BTOpenzone for a while now. Each time I come across an Openzone hotspot, I try to sign up but there doesnt seem to be an option for it, only an option to sign in.

Can anyone advise me how I create an account?
 
From what I understand there are two types of hotspot called "Openzone", on is proper BT Openzone ones, the other are connections that are people's home networks being shared, you need a BT account for these, but they have the same SSID, which is really annoying!
